Tyler Junior College is a public community college in Tyler, Texas, serving students in East Texas and the surrounding region. It offers associate degrees, workforce training, and transfer-oriented coursework on its main campus and other instructional sites. The college is part of the Texas public higher education system.
TJC provides a broad mix of academic and career-focused programs, including university-transfer pathways and technical education. Like many community colleges, it is designed to support students who plan to enter the workforce directly or continue at a four-year institution. The college is also known for student support services and a strong emphasis on access and affordability.
For CLEP and transfer-credit purposes, Tyler Junior College is a community college that evaluates prior learning and exam-based credit through its own academic policies. Students should expect credit-by-exam and transfer decisions to depend on the specific exam, score, course equivalency, and degree plan. Because policies can change, students should confirm current CLEP acceptance and applicability with the college before testing.
Credit and transcript decisions at TJC are handled through the registrar and academic records processes. As with most colleges, official credit is posted only after the institution has received the required documentation and determined that the credit fits the student’s program.
